Total alcohol consumption per capita (liters of pure alcohol, projected estimates, 15+ years of age) in Antigua and Barbuda was reported at 6.66 Years in 2020, according to the World Bank collection of development indicators, compiled from officially recognized sources. Total alcohol per capita consumption is defined as the total (sum of recorded and unrecorded alcohol) amount of alcohol consumed per person (15 years of age or older) over a calendar year, in litres of pure alcohol, adjusted for tourist consumption.
